    In 2002 Posten Bring acquired 57% of the shares of a private Swedish postal company, CityMail and acquired the remaining 43% in the first quarter of 2006. Norway Posten Bring also owns, or partly owns Nor-Cargo as well as Frigoscandia, Pan Nordic Logistics, Scanex B.V., Nettlast Hadeland, many of which have their own subsidiaries.

    PostNord Logistics has terminals in Germany as well as 5,000 service points and 120 terminals throughout the Nordic region. The business has 8,000 employees, including 4,550 drivers. A total volume of 500,000 parcels and 60,000 pallets of goods are transported every day. [3] PostNord Logistics has sales of SEK 16,000m (2013).

    postnord.com. PostNord AB is a provider of postal services operating mainly in the Nordic countries. The company was formed on 24 June 2009, under the name Posten Norden, as the holding company in a merger between the Danish and Swedish postal service providers Post Danmark A/S and Posten AB.     DFDS is a Danish international shipping and logistics company. The company's name is an abbreviation of Det Forenede Dampskibs-Selskab (literally The United Steamship Company).     Nordic Bulk Carrier. Nordic Bulk Carriers is a Danish shipping firm that operates large bulk carriers in northern waters. [1] The firm was founded in 2009 by Christian Bonfils and Mads Boye Petersen. [2] Bonfils resigned in January 2015, and the firm was acquired by Pangaea Logistics Solutions. [3]
